Frequently Asked Questions about Dayton
How much are Studio apartments in Dayton?
There are currently 987 Studio Apartments in Dayton with rent ranges from $575 to $3,870 with an average price of $1,087.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Dayton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Dayton ranges from $550 to $2,875 with an average monthly rent of $1,178.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dayton c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dayton range from $625 to $5,352.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,428.
How expensive are Dayton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 221 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dayton on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$875 to $5,837 - averaging $1,763 for the location.
